“The hills are alive with the sound of music.” Yes indeed, the sounds of music will be on tap for the weekend.

On Saturday, Music in the Park takes place at the gazebo in Mayodan Park. A concert under the stars will feature Broken Bread and the Mayodan United Methodist Praise Team. And it’s free. Bring your lawn chair or your blankets and enjoy the show.

Guitar legend Frank Vignola, who has played with Ringo Starr, Wynton Marsalis, Madonna and Queen Latifah, will perform with the Hot Club of North Carolina at Dan River Coffee House in Madison. “The Hot Club is honored to have Frank play with us,” says Rex Griffin, founder and lead guitarist of the Hot Club of North Carolina. “We can’t wait to create this unique musical happening for North Carolina jazz and guitar aficionados.”

Tickets may be purchased in advance or at the door. The show will start at 8 p.m.

Guitar legend Frank Vignola and The Hot Club of North Carolina, 8 p.m., Dan River Coffee House, 108 W. Murphy St., Madison. Vignola is a renowned jazz and multi-genre guitarist and has recorded more than 17 CDs. The Hot Club of North Carolina performs tunes made famous during the swing era of the ’30s and ’40s by the musical compositions of legendary French gypsy guitarist Django Reinhart and violinist Stephane Grappelli. $20. 312-1730 or django1@embargmail.com
